Position Summary:

The Associate Vice President for Advancement Operationsoversees the critical systems and processes that ensure the smooth operation of the Advancement division and consistentaccuratetimely and thoughtful communication with NYBGs donor constituencies. These include gift processing data management donor stewardship prospect research and digital communications as well as analyses to support data-driven decision making. The AVP for Advancement Operations reports to the Chief Advancement Officer and manages a team of six full-time employees. This is a critical leadership role that works closely with peer team leads across Advancement Finance IT Marketing Visitor Experience and other areas to developmaintain and improve infrastructure and workflows. The AVP for Advancement Operations centers our donors experience while translating fluently between teams and systems with theultimate goalof making it quick easy fun impactful and meaningful for anyone to donate to NYBG.

Specific Duties & Responsibilities:
  • Ensure that donations are booked and receipted quickly and accurately
  • Oversee donor database (Raisers Edge) managing the Manager of Advancement Operations and Data Analytics tomaintainand fullyleveragedatabase and partnering with colleagues across NYBG to ensure smooth integration with other institutional systems and platforms
  • Manage the development andtimelyexecution of reporting on various dimensions of NYBGs fundraising including weekly revenue reports
  • Oversee prospect research across multiple scales includingacquiringand analyzing large datasets to surface and assign new prospective donors to gift officer portfolios as well as gathering and synthesizing data on specific prospective donors to prepare best-in-class research briefings to support frontline fundraisers.
  • Manage the Senior Director of Donor Stewardship and team to ensure all stewardship communications and programs are compelling innovative impactful and fully integrated across all areas of Advancement
  • Manage expense budgets prudently and impactfully
  • Record teach and uphold best practices across Advancement
  • Partner with the Chief Advancement Officer to continually improve on the operation of the Advancement Division managing goals and metrics for all team members and regularly measuring progress toward goals
  • Serve as Advancement liaison to various NYBG teams (Finance IT etc.) to ensure Advancement needs are met and donor experience is prioritized
  • Special research and analysis projects and other responsibilities as assigned

Qualifications:
  • Minimum of ten years of experience in development operations and/or related areas
  • Comprehensive knowledge of nonprofit gift accounting practices
  • Demonstrated management experiencerequired; experience managing software vendors also preferred
  • Exceptional organizational and project-management skills with the ability to balance short- and long-terms project timelines
  • Strong written oral and interpersonal communication skills
  • Exceptional analytical skills and a commitment to data-driven decision making
  • Demonstrated commitment to building and improving complex systems and processes
  • Flexibility and ability to work independently and as a team player with colleagues at all levels and external constituents including vendors donors and volunteer leadership
  • Advancedproficiencywith Raisers Edge and/or comparable CRM
  • Proficiencywith Microsoft Office programs(particularly Excel) fluency with Copilot preferred
  • Proficiencywith Accesso (DexibitandSiriusWare)Cuseum and/or Unit4 all preferred
  • Valid drivers license
